Store and work on files in the cloud

Why does the UK tax year end 5
A bit of history this week but with a pr

Have you received your tax sta
HMRC normally send out a tax statement t

Travelling to the EU after Bre
The following guidance was published on

We would like to hear from you
please contact us:

Phone: +44 (0) 20 8889 8802

Find us on Google Maps >

Switch to our mobile site